How do you get these stinking things off? I have yanked and pulled on them but they refuse even after pushing that little silver tab on the back of them.

that little tab is the lock if they have been on there for a while you are going to have one hard time trying to get them off but you have the right concept a little wd40 might help even a small pry bar but becarful not to pry on the windshield
They probably have some rust issues. I had mine off last year and IIRC I used a piece of plywood to protect the cowling and a piece of steel shaped into a tuning fork design to SLOWLY pry them up. Add some antiseize when reinstalling.

I use a seal puller . It has a small hook on one end and a place on the other end to strike with a hammer. This way you you are not prying on anything.
